Butrint National Park
In 1992 Butrint National park joined the UNESCO´s World heritage site. It has history going back to the 8th century BC. Not only is this a dream for nature lovers, but also archeologists.
It is not far from Ksamil, but you will need to go by car or a tour. I booked myself a taxi and the taxi driver even joined me in the park, so I ended up with a personal photographer. Though I am sure he told the entrance lady he was the one who suggested I come here so he could enter for free.

Day Trips
Sarande
Sarande is most likely where you will arrive by bus before traveling to Ksamil, but it is well worth the day trip.
While there, head up to Lekursi Castle and enjoy the view. Both daytime and sunset are beautiful times to visit the castle. During the summer it will be held events there during the evening and a restaurant is also open for you to grab a bite and enjoy the beautiful view.
Corfu
A short boat ride from Sarande and you have Corfu, Greece. This is also where your nearest airport to Ksamil is.
Take the high-speed catamaran for 40 minutes before you are walking on the streets of Greece and enjoying some Greek cuisine. There is plenty to do and see in the city or you can venture further out to Denilla Village.
